Subject: Handover — Fabrikit on-call

Hey! Quick handover notes. Fabrikit (our test-data factory lib) had a flaky seed generator this week — if builds fail on the Norwick suite, just bump the seed cache and rerun. Docs live on the Lantermill wiki under "Fabrikit basics," which new folks should skim first. Nothing else burning. If anything weird pops up overnight, ping the library owner directly.

billing contact of bafog-bawip = fraael@lumicworks.corp

- Confirm the autoscaler reads depth from the Lintbury broker's gauge endpoint, not the deprecated counter.
- Verify scale-up threshold is 500 messages sustained for 60s, scale-down requires 10 minutes below 50.
- Check that max replicas is capped at 24 per the capacity review.
- Ensure cooldown logic survives a controller restart without double-scaling.
- Run the soak scenario from the Fenwick harness and attach results.

Reviewer sign-off requires the build token recorded directly below this line.

build token for fajop-kageg: htk14_a2d40227103e0f

**Ticket: Consent banner config drift between regions**

Heads up for the sync — the Pindrop consent banner rollout went fine in the Velmont region, but the eastern cluster is still running last month's settings, so some users see the old copy. Looks like the drift crept in when Tomas hotfixed the footer. We should reconcile before Friday. The values currently live on the affected cluster are as follows.

config for yahof-tajop:
zorath:
  pin: 7493
  metrics_host: metrics.zorath.tolvaqsys.internal
  tenant: praiel
  seal: seal_fd9cd4f1

# Approvals — Brightfen Schema Registry

All changes to event schemas in the Brightfen registry require a compatibility check and a recorded approval before deployment. Backward-incompatible changes additionally need a migration note and a 48-hour notice to downstream consumers. On-call engineers may approve emergency hotfixes to schema metadata only, never to field definitions. If you are unsure whether a change qualifies as emergency scope, page the registry approver of record.

named custodian: Zorael Sordor